Bar & Bistro price review

Bar & Bistro Price Review

The Board of Management (BOM) would like to inform members that effective from January 19th, a series of price increases will be implemented across the bar and bistro products.  Unfortunately, with the club facing rising cost pressures across all areas of operation, it is essential that our prices increase to ensure the club remains financially viable. 

In addition, the club will be implementing an EFTPOS charge on all purchases across the bar, or through the new Me&u table ordering application, where the payment method is by card.  It was determined to be preferable to recover these rising banking costs on a user pays basis by an EFTPOS fee, rather than further raise the prices across the board which would impact those who pay in cash.

New Hoist!

We have taken possession of a Mobile Hoist purchased through Push Mobility with the funds awarded to Kate Newman as part of the Westfield West Lakes Local Heroes award.  This will allow the Club to expand its Accessible Beaches program.  The Hoist will provide people with mobility issues the opportunity to be transferred into one of our Beach Wheelchair fleet to access the beach and waters.

Missing First Aid kit found!

We are very happy to report that thanks to our local Good Samaritan, Adam from Semaphore, our missing first aid kit was safely returned to us!

Over the Christmas long weekend, our surf life saving volunteers from Semaphore SLSC accidentally left a first aid kit on the beach near the Semaphore jetty while attending to an incident. 

Adam found it on the beach and took it home when he realised that it had been forgotten.

A huge thanks to Adam and to everyone else who shared the post on social media as well to help us find it, your efforts were greatly appreciated!
